SEC was awful, but OOC was strong. As I said a few weeks ago and got hammered for it, and as Dave said, this team relied on their ability and size to simply wear teams down and played hard the last few min. Don't remember who said it but after loss Saturday, one of them even said "we are used to teams fading the last ten minutes and Wisconsin didn't do that". Late game offense usually relied on getting it into Towns, or a Harrison driving and getting to the basket or getting fouled. Fouls weren't being called very much in this game, so that tactic failed when Wisconsin denied the entry pass.

As Dave said, this was a top 50 (and I'd wager top 25 team) of all time. But the greatest, not even close. The 96 UK team would have destroyed these guys. The 2012 team would've beaten them by double digits. This teams size, athleticism, and depth made them unbeatable until they ran into a team whose big could shoot, and who had comparable size. And once we got the lead and the Harrisons started playing "slow it down and drive for a foul", they fucked us. Wisconsin was better composed, and while the refs were garbage, they stayed composed and our guys didn't.
